/*
 * ROUNDING POLICY — Fernbright currency converter
 *
 * This constant defines the scale used when converting between
 * minor units. Historically we rounded at display time, which let
 * half-cent errors accumulate across batch settlements. All math
 * must now round half-even at exactly this scale, once, at the
 * conversion boundary. Do not change without re-running the ledger
 * reconciliation suite. The first build enforcing this policy is
 * noted below.
 */

build token for kaweg-tagag: htk6_c63a6b

Subject: Hiring pause in Fieldworks

Hi all,

Quick heads-up before it reaches the rumour mill: we're pausing all hiring in the Fieldworks division effective Monday. Open reqs are frozen, not cancelled, and internal transfers still go through Petra's team as usual. This isn't about performance — Fieldworks had a strong half — it's about keeping room to manoeuvre ahead of some structural changes. Please keep your branches calm and point questions to your HR partner. The note below, managers' eyes only, gives the real context.

internal memo for tagef-hadup: Gross margin on Ulaath came in at 15 percent against a plan of 5 percent. Only 7 of the 120 pilot accounts renewed Ulaath, so a churn review is set for October 15.

Heads up: if the Lintrock baseline file in the Quarrow repo drifts from main, CI fails with a "stale baseline" error even when the code is fine. Quick fix is to regenerate the baseline on a clean checkout and re-push. If a customer build is blocked, confirm the failing run matches the token below before escalating.

build token for yadug-yagag: htk21_c863c33eb8b82c0c9c152